Aerial Bombardment of Pesticide Spray

by Gypsy Andrews (gypsysunshyne [at] yahoo.com)
Sacramento county residents have been bombarded with aerial spraying of pyrethrins and piperonyl butoxide for the past 5 nights wihout informed consent ot sufficient notice to protect themselves. Sacramento-Yolo Mosquito Vector Control Board has stated the chemicals used are harmless when in fact they have been shown to cause cancer and other mutations. Due to certain exemptions, the Board has not had to apply for permits, gain property access or even inform the public of the actions they are taking.
Here in Sacramento the citizens have been bombarded with insecticides going on 5 nights as of tonight with no warning and no informed consent of the public. Democracy is at stake. The Sacramento-Yolo County Mosquito and Vector Control Board has taken into their hands to determine the fate of over a million people in attempt to halt West Nile Virus that is now being hailed as an "epidemic.' They are aerial spraying Pyrethrins and Piperonyl Butoxide in the form of a product called Evergreen 60-6 each night between 8pm and midnight. Residents were given no fair warning and have been told to stay inside, shut off air conditioners, bring in children's toys, pets, etc during the spray, but that it is "completely harmless." These chemicals have been found to cause cancer in laboratory animals and have increased the probability of leukemia in farm workers. I attended a 5 hour city council meeting last night where the Board voted to continue spraying because they're "damned if they do, damned if they don't." People are outraged.
